Subject: Key rotation — tilefetch prefetcher

On-call: we rotated the credential the map-tile prefetcher uses against the Cartogran render service after last night's audit flag. Old key dies at 18:00 UTC. Update the prefetcher config on both worker pools and restart; no schema changes. Alerts may flap for five minutes during restart — ack, don't page platform. The replacement key is below.

gateway credential: kto3_yi6

# Provenance: Ladleworks Scaling Calculator

If you're on call and the recipe-scaling calculator starts producing weird ratios, first confirm which build is actually deployed — the rounding tables are compiled in, so a stale artifact explains most "math bugs." Every release of Ladleworks is built from a tagged commit with a signed manifest. The currently deployed artifact corresponds to the trace token below.

build token for bageg-yahof: htk3_673

/*
 * Client setup for the Pinwright registry proxy.
 * Policy: all third-party deps are pinned to exact versions;
 * the proxy rejects floating ranges at resolve time.
 * Upgrades go through the weekly pin-review job, never ad hoc.
 * This client only talks to the internal proxy, not public
 * registries, so supply-chain exposure is limited to our mirror.
 * Auth: the proxy requires the service key below.
 */

service key, kagep-yafop: qvz23-ZKPHptIdEFAcWdmbBSRvIiM

# Service Accounts — ChipGate Reader

The ChipGate timing-chip reader uploads split times through a dedicated service account rather than a runner-facing login. This account is restricted to the ingest endpoint of the internal RaceSync service and carries no read permissions. Rotate its key after every event season and record the rotation date here. The current RaceSync key is below.

API key for bagaf-kagep: vxb2-pb

TideBoard widget escalation: if tide predictions drift more than 30 minutes from the harbor feed, restart the ingest worker once. No recovery after one restart means stale upstream data — do not patch values manually. Open a sev-3, note the affected stations, and hand off to the coastal data crew via their shared inbox.

escalation mailbox, kaweg-kahif: druwyn.sordor@nelvroworks.corp